ISLAMABAD: After a day of stability, gold became expensive again, silver became cheaper.
According to the All Pakistan Sarafa Gems and Jewelers Association, gold became more expensive by Rs 1,100 per tola in the local market to Rs 491,462, while the price of 10 grams of gold increased by Rs 943 to Rs 421,349.
While the price of silver per tola decreased by Rs 50 to Rs 7,744, on the other hand, gold became more expensive by $ 11 per ounce to $ 4,687 in the global market.
